Picking the Perfect Spot for Your Router ๐Ÿ“ก๐Ÿ 

The first step in setting up your router is finding the right location. You want to place it in a central spot in your home to ensure the best Wi-Fi coverage. Avoid placing it near large metal objects, thick walls, or electronic devices that might interfere with the signal. Think of it as the heart of your home networkโ€”central and unobstructed. ๐Ÿ ๐Ÿ’ช

Connecting the Hardware: Plug and Play ๐Ÿ›ป๐Ÿ”Œ

Once youโ€™ve found the perfect spot, itโ€™s time to connect the hardware. Hereโ€™s what you need to do:

  • Connect the Modem: Use an Ethernet cable to connect your modem to the WAN (or Internet) port on your router.
  • Power Up: Plug in both the modem and the router, and wait for them to boot up. This usually takes a few minutes.
  • Connect to Wi-Fi: On your computer or smartphone, search for available Wi-Fi networks and select your new routerโ€™s default SSID (network name). The SSID and password should be printed on a sticker on the router or in the user manual.

Voilร ! Youโ€™re now connected to your new router. ๐ŸŽ‰

Configuring Your Router: Security and Settings ๐Ÿ”’โš™๏ธ

Now that youโ€™re connected, itโ€™s time to configure your router. This is where you can customize your network settings and ensure everything is secure:

  • Access the Routerโ€™s Web Interface: Open a web browser and type in the routerโ€™s IP address (usually something like 192.168.1.1 or 192.168.0.1). Log in using the default username and password, which are also usually found on the router or in the manual.
  • Change the Default Password: For security reasons, change the default login credentials immediately. Choose a strong, unique password that you can remember.
  • Set Up Wi-Fi: Customize your Wi-Fi network name (SSID) and password. Make sure to choose a strong encryption method, such as WPA3 or WPA2.
  • Enable Parental Controls: If you have kids, consider enabling parental controls to restrict access to certain websites or content.
  • Update Firmware: Check if there are any firmware updates available and install them to ensure your router is running the latest software.

With these settings in place, your network is not only customized to your needs but also secure. ๐Ÿ›ก๏ธ๐Ÿ”

Troubleshooting Common Issues: When Things Go Wrong ๐Ÿ› ๏ธ๐Ÿค”

No setup is perfect, and sometimes things can go wrong. Here are a few common issues and how to fix them:

  • No Internet Connection: Make sure all cables are securely connected and that your modem is powered on. Try restarting both the modem and the router.
  • Slow Wi-Fi Speeds: Check for interference from other devices and try moving your router to a different location. Also, ensure that your devices are using the 5GHz band for faster speeds.
  • Canโ€™t Access the Routerโ€™s Web Interface: Double-check the IP address and make sure youโ€™re typing it correctly. If it still doesnโ€™t work, try resetting the router to its factory settings and start over.

Donโ€™t let a little hiccup discourage you. With a bit of troubleshooting, youโ€™ll have your network running smoothly in no time. ๐Ÿ› ๏ธ๐Ÿ’ช
